according to a couple of chess history books I have the consensus is that it was invented in india, then became popular in Persia. It changed a little to reflect the society that played it. The European version became the standardized version. That's it in a nutshell but I recommend reading a couple of them. "The immortal game" is very interesting and an easy read.
